The work focuses on the application of computer science and technology in the field of sports (such as intelligent data collection, data mining, visual analysis of game data, virtual reality, machine learning, computer vision, match prediction models and performance analysis). The contents make valuable contributions to academic researchers, college students, coaches and athletes, and sports management personnel (such as managers of sports associations, training bases, and professional clubs).
